I came to the website looking for information on this, so I'm sorry if I've missed a conversation already taking place:

From what I understand, Sunday, February 12, 2005, at 4 pm, Deacon Joseph Marquis became the first US-ordained, married Byzantine priest. This took place in Parma, and Father Marquis will take over as pastor of Sacred Heart Church in Livonia, Michigan.

Please add information to this thread as you learn of it, as well as praise to God for this groundbreaking development. Father Nicholas Ivan, the former pastor there, also needs our prayers as he recovers from a stroke suffered in November, 05; he is in his 50th year of ministry.

I am a close personal friend of Fr. Ivan, and we discussed this topic many times. The hierarchy could not have chosen a better man as the prototype. Formerly a bi-ritual deacon, Father Marquis has an encyclopedic knowledge of church history and doctrine, a booming bass voice, and a shepherd's heart, formed through years of hospital chaplaincy, seminary instructorship, and service to God's flock.

Warm congratulations to Bishop John and Father Joseph. However, a correction: Father Joseph is most definitely NOT the first married Byzantine Catholic priest ordained in the USA. Bishop Soter ordained some, Bishop Basil (Takach) ordained some, and others have been ordained recently.

(Hint: the expression "Byzantine Catholic" is not the exclusive property of any one jurisdiction!)

Many years to our courageous Bishop John, the new priest Reverend Father Joseph and his Pani!

So, it seems that this is the first ordination of a married man for us Ruthenian Catholics in the U.S.A. since 1929. 77 years is a long time!

And the restoration of our rich Eastern Spirituality continues!
